During the 2020-2021 academic year, Central State University handed out 7 bachelor's degrees in manufacturing engineering. This is an increase of 17% over the previous year when 6 degrees were handed out.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the manufacturing engineering majors at Central State University.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, 7 students graduated with a bachelor's degree in manufacturing engineering from Central State University. About 86% were men and 14% were women.
The majority of the bachelor's degree graduates for this major are black or African Americans. About 100% of grads fell into this category.
